The Mombasa–Nairobi Standard Gauge Railway is a standard-gauge railway (SGR) in Kenya that connects the large Indian Ocean city of Mombasa with Nairobi, the country's capital and largest city. This SGR runs parallel to the narrow-gauge Uganda Railway that was completed in 1901 under British colonial rule. WebDec 31, 2024 · The Nairobi-Kisumu train will be leaving the Nairobi Central station for Kisumu at 6:00 am every Friday. The train will be making the return trip on Sundays from the New Kisumu station located in the Lake Side City’s Industrial area along the Kisumu Busia Road.
